TRANZACT is a Leader in the direct to consumer over 65 Health Insurance Industry and partners with the leading Insurance providers in this space. TRANZACT acquires customers through telephonic based marketing and sales. TRANZACT is seeking a qualified Quality Assurance Director, this is a full-time salaried position responsible for managing Quality Assurance production, sales call quality, implementing Quality of Business team strategy, managing outsourced vendor/partners, and developing and managing the Quality Assurance Team. An effective leader in this position will collaborate with internal departments; Sales Leadership, Business Leaders, Quality of Business Team, etc., to ensure the Quality Assurance team is aligned with the business goals, managing key strategic initiatives, complying with federal and state laws and effectively communicating the performance of our sales agents, into actionable items that drive improvement.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
* Develop and document processes to maximize department efficiencies while maintaining work quality.
* Manage department KPIs and efficiencies including reviewing/approving timecards, Performance Improvement Plans (PIP) and Disciplinary action plans.
* Routinely calibrate QA scoring methods with sales scripts and processes to ensure consistency.
* Develop job descriptions, incentive programs, and staffing recommendations.
* Provide oversite and direction to team leads/direct reports.
* Create and present department results to managers, directors, and senior level company executives.
